31a. LOV (1 bit)
This field shall indicate the capability of the AES to respond
to the log-on interrogation from the GES.
Code Function
O AES capable of responding
1 AES not capable of responding
36. Number of bursts reserved
(3 bits)
This field shall identify the number of bursts reserved as a
binary number.
Code Function
0 Unassigned
1-7 1-7 bursts reserved
32. Message length (7 bits)
This field shall indicate, in direct binary number, the number
of SUs in an SU set (2 user octets in the initial signal unit, and
8 octets per subsequent signal unit). When used for requesting
T channel capacity, this number shall be increased by one each
time a request (initial or repeated) is transmitted via the T
channel. The maximum length of an initial SU set shall be
limited to 64 (SUs).

This field shall indicate, as a direct binary number (e.g. 1 = 1
octet), the number of octets of user data in the user data field
of the last SSU ol the SU set.
40. Number of SSUs
(in ACK/NAK) (2 bits)
Code Function
0 No SSU, only used when ACKCTL field equals 14
or 15
1 One SSU
2 m o ssus
3 Three SSUs
41. P/R MSG (1 bit)
This field shall indicate whether the log-on confirm SU has an
associated P/R channel control SU.
